Portrait from the first edition of ''[[Rosemary's Baby (novel)|Rosemary's Baby]]'' (1967, photo by [[Inge Morath]]) Ira Marvin Levin (August 27, 1929 – November 12, 2007) was an American novelist, playwright, and songwriter. His works include the novels ''A Kiss Before Dying'' (1953), ''Rosemary's Baby'' (1967), ''The Stepford Wives'' (1972), ''This Perfect Day'' (1970), ''The Boys from Brazil'' (1976), and ''Sliver'' (1991). Levin also wrote the play ''Deathtrap'' (1978). Many of his novels and plays have been adapted into films. He received the Prometheus Hall of Fame Award and several Edgar Awards. In 1996 he was given the Bram Stoker Award for Lifetime Achievement. Provided by Wikipedia
